前端开发用哪些博客

前端开发用哪些博客

前端开发常用的博客有:CSS-Tricks、Smashing Magazine、SitePoint、Dev.to、Medium、Hashnode、Scotch.io、A List Apart、David Walsh Blog、Codrops、FreeCodeCamp。这些博客提供了丰富的资源和教程,帮助前端开发者提升技能。例如,CSS-Tricks 是一个非常受欢迎的博客,专注于提供关于 CSS、HTML 和 JavaScript 的技巧和教程。它不仅有详细的文章,还包含代码示例和实际操作指南,帮助开发者更好地理解和应用前端技术。

一、CSS-TRICKS

CSS-Tricks 由 Chris Coyier 创建,是前端开发者最常访问的网站之一。该博客专注于提供关于 CSS、HTML 和 JavaScript 的详细教程和技巧。CSS-Tricks 有一个非常活跃的社区,开发者可以在这里分享他们的经验和解决问题的方法。这不仅有助于初学者了解基础知识,还能帮助高级开发者解决复杂的问题。

CSS-Tricks 的文章通常包括详细的代码示例和实际操作指南,帮助读者更好地理解和应用所学知识。例如,关于 Flexbox 和 Grid 布局的文章,就提供了非常详细的解释和代码示例,使得开发者能够轻松掌握这些复杂的布局技术。此外,CSS-Tricks 还定期发布关于新技术和最佳实践的文章,帮助开发者保持技术前沿。

二、SMASHING MAGAZINE

Smashing Magazine 是另一个非常受欢迎的前端开发博客,提供了大量关于设计和开发的文章。这个博客不仅涵盖了前端技术,还包括 UX 设计、性能优化和项目管理等方面的内容。Smashing Magazine 定期发布长篇深度文章,这些文章通常由业内专家撰写,提供了丰富的见解和实用的建议。

Smashing Magazine 的一个显著特点是它的多样性。它不仅有关于前端技术的详细教程,还有关于设计理论和用户体验的文章。这使得它成为了一个全方位的资源,不仅适合开发者,也适合设计师和项目经理。这个博客还提供了许多免费的电子书和工具,帮助读者更好地完成他们的项目。

三、SITEPOINT

SitePoint 是一个老牌的前端开发博客,提供了大量关于 HTML、CSS、JavaScript 和其他前端技术的教程。SitePoint 的文章通常非常详细,适合初学者和高级开发者。它还有一个活跃的社区,开发者可以在这里提问和分享他们的经验。

SitePoint 的一个显著特点是它的书籍和课程。除了免费的文章和教程,SitePoint 还提供了许多付费的书籍和在线课程,这些资源通常由业内专家编写和讲授,质量非常高。对于那些希望深入学习前端开发的读者来说,这些资源是非常有价值的。

四、DEV.TO

Dev.to 是一个为开发者社区量身定做的平台,提供了一个可以发布文章、分享经验和讨论问题的场所。Dev.to 的一个显著特点是它的开放性,任何人都可以在这个平台上发布文章,这使得内容非常多样化。

Dev.to 的文章涵盖了从基础到高级的各种前端技术,读者可以找到关于 HTML、CSS、JavaScript 以及各种框架和库的教程和技巧。这个平台还支持代码片段和实时演示,帮助读者更好地理解和应用所学知识。此外,Dev.to 还有一个非常活跃的社区,开发者可以在这里提问和讨论问题,获得来自其他开发者的帮助和建议。

五、MEDIUM

Medium 是一个广泛使用的博客平台,许多前端开发者在这里分享他们的经验和见解。Medium 的一个显著特点是它的易用性,任何人都可以在这个平台上发布文章,这使得内容非常多样化。

在 Medium 上,你可以找到关于前端开发的各种文章,从基础教程到高级技巧,应有尽有。许多业内专家和公司也在 Medium 上发布他们的研究成果和技术博客,使得这个平台成为了一个获取前沿信息的重要资源。此外,Medium 还支持代码片段和图片,帮助读者更好地理解和应用所学知识。

六、HASHNODE

Hashnode 是一个专注于开发者的博客平台,提供了一个可以发布文章和分享经验的场所。Hashnode 的一个显著特点是它的社交功能,开发者可以在这里与其他开发者互动,获得反馈和建议。

Hashnode 的文章涵盖了各种前端技术,从 HTML、CSS 到 JavaScript 和各种框架和库,读者可以找到丰富的资源和教程。这个平台还支持代码片段和实时演示,帮助读者更好地理解和应用所学知识。此外,Hashnode 还有一个非常活跃的社区,开发者可以在这里提问和讨论问题,获得来自其他开发者的帮助和建议。

七、SCOTCH.IO

Scotch.io 是一个专注于前端开发的博客,提供了大量关于 HTML、CSS、JavaScript 以及各种框架和库的教程。Scotch.io 的文章通常非常详细,适合初学者和高级开发者。

Scotch.io 的一个显著特点是它的互动性。文章通常包含详细的代码示例和实际操作指南,帮助读者更好地理解和应用所学知识。这个博客还提供了许多免费的课程和电子书,帮助开发者提升技能。此外,Scotch.io 还有一个活跃的社区,开发者可以在这里提问和分享他们的经验。

八、A LIST APART

A List Apart 是一个专注于网络设计和开发的博客,提供了大量关于前端技术的文章。A List Apart 的一个显著特点是它的深度,文章通常由业内专家撰写,提供了丰富的见解和实用的建议。

A List Apart 的文章涵盖了从基础到高级的各种前端技术,读者可以找到关于 HTML、CSS、JavaScript 以及各种框架和库的教程和技巧。这个博客还提供了许多关于设计理论和用户体验的文章,使得它成为了一个全方位的资源,不仅适合开发者,也适合设计师和项目经理。此外,A List Apart 还有一个活跃的社区,开发者可以在这里提问和分享他们的经验。

九、DAVID WALSH BLOG

David Walsh Blog 是由 Mozilla 工程师 David Walsh 创建的,提供了大量关于前端开发的文章。David Walsh Blog 的一个显著特点是它的实用性,文章通常包含详细的代码示例和实际操作指南,帮助读者更好地理解和应用所学知识。

这个博客涵盖了从基础到高级的各种前端技术,读者可以找到关于 HTML、CSS、JavaScript 以及各种框架和库的教程和技巧。David Walsh Blog 还定期发布关于新技术和最佳实践的文章,帮助开发者保持技术前沿。此外,这个博客还有一个活跃的社区,开发者可以在这里提问和分享他们的经验。

十、CODROPS

Codrops 是一个专注于前端开发的博客,提供了大量关于 HTML、CSS、JavaScript 以及各种框架和库的教程。Codrops 的一个显著特点是它的创意性,文章通常包含创新的设计和实现方法,帮助读者提升他们的前端技能。

Codrops 的文章通常非常详细,适合初学者和高级开发者。这个博客还提供了许多免费的代码片段和工具,帮助开发者快速实现他们的设计。此外,Codrops 还有一个活跃的社区,开发者可以在这里提问和分享他们的经验。

十一、FREECODECAMP

FreeCodeCamp 是一个非营利组织,提供了大量关于前端开发的免费教程和资源。FreeCodeCamp 的一个显著特点是它的全面性,文章和教程涵盖了从基础到高级的各种前端技术。

FreeCodeCamp 的教程通常包含详细的代码示例和实际操作指南,帮助读者更好地理解和应用所学知识。这个平台还提供了许多免费的课程和项目,帮助开发者提升技能。此外,FreeCodeCamp 还有一个非常活跃的社区,开发者可以在这里提问和讨论问题,获得来自其他开发者的帮助和建议。

十二、结语

综上所述,前端开发者可以通过访问这些博客获得丰富的资源和教程,提升他们的技能。每个博客都有其独特的特点和优势,开发者可以根据自己的需求选择合适的博客进行学习和参考。无论是初学者还是高级开发者,这些博客都能提供有价值的内容,帮助他们在前端开发的道路上不断前进。

相关问答FAQs:

1. 前端开发者应该关注哪些博客?

前端开发者在学习和提升技能的过程中,了解行业动态和最佳实践至关重要。以下是一些推荐的博客,涵盖了从基础知识到高级技术的广泛主题:

  • CSS-Tricks:这是一个提供丰富CSS技巧和前端开发资源的博客,内容包括布局、动画、响应式设计等。它不仅适合新手,也为经验丰富的开发者提供了深刻的见解。

  • Smashing Magazine:一个针对设计师和开发者的博客,涵盖了广泛的主题,包括前端开发、用户体验设计和Web性能优化。每篇文章都经过精心编辑,提供实用的建议和深入的分析。

  • A List Apart:专注于Web标准和最佳实践,A List Apart提供关于设计、开发、内容和用户体验的文章。它的内容深度和质量都很高,适合那些希望深入理解Web设计和开发的专业人士。

  • Frontend Weekly:这是一个每周更新的新闻汇总,包含最新的前端开发工具、库和框架的资源链接。通过订阅,开发者可以轻松跟踪行业动态和新技术。

  • Dev.to:一个开发者社区,用户可以在这里分享文章和经验。无论是初学者的教程还是资深开发者的心得,Dev.to都提供了一个多元化的平台。

关注这些博客可以帮助开发者获取新知识、提升技能,并保持与前端开发领域的紧密联系。


2. 如何高效利用前端开发博客资源?

在众多前端开发博客中,如何高效利用这些资源成为了许多开发者关注的重点。以下是一些建议,帮助你更好地从这些博客中获取信息和灵感:

  • 设定学习目标:在阅读博客之前,明确自己的学习目标。例如,如果你想掌握React,可以优先关注与React相关的文章和教程。这样可以提高阅读的针对性和有效性。

  • 使用RSS订阅:通过RSS订阅工具,可以方便地跟踪多个博客的更新。这样一来,新的内容会第一时间推送给你,避免错过重要信息。

  • 参与评论和讨论:许多博客允许读者评论。参与讨论不仅能加深对文章内容的理解,还能结识志同道合的开发者,拓展人际网络。

  • 整理笔记:在阅读过程中,建议对重要的概念和技巧进行笔记整理。定期复习这些笔记,可以帮助巩固记忆并应用于实际项目中。

  • 实践和实验:理论知识的吸收需要通过实践来巩固。选择一些博客中的示例代码进行实验,尝试改进或扩展这些示例,从而加深对相关技术的理解。

通过以上方法,开发者可以更高效地利用前端开发博客资源,持续提升自己的技能和知识水平。


3. 前端开发博客的常见主题是什么?

前端开发博客通常涵盖多个主题,以满足不同开发者的需求。以下是一些常见的主题,帮助读者更好地了解博客内容的多样性:

  • 框架与库:许多博客专注于流行的前端框架和库,如React、Vue.js和Angular。文章内容包括最佳实践、组件设计、状态管理等,帮助开发者掌握这些工具的使用。

  • Web性能优化:优化网站性能是前端开发的重要任务。相关博客会讨论加载速度、资源压缩、图片优化等方面的技巧,帮助开发者创建更快速和高效的Web应用。

  • 响应式设计:随着移动设备的普及,响应式设计成为前端开发的必备技能。博客中会介绍如何使用CSS媒体查询、Flexbox和Grid布局等技术,实现跨设备兼容的设计。

  • 用户体验与界面设计:前端开发不仅涉及技术实现,用户体验同样重要。许多博客会探讨设计原则、用户研究和可用性测试等主题,帮助开发者设计出更友好的用户界面。

  • 新兴技术与趋势:前端开发领域变化迅速,新技术和趋势层出不穷。相关博客会分享新兴工具、框架和技术的评测,帮助开发者了解行业前沿动态。

关注这些常见主题,可以让开发者在前端开发的旅程中获得更全面的知识,提升自己的综合能力。

原创文章,作者:jihu002,如若转载,请注明出处:https://devops.gitlab.cn/archives/186578

(0)
jihu002jihu002
上一篇 2小时前
下一篇 2小时前

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

GitLab下载安装
联系站长
联系站长
分享本页
返回顶部